## Usage

### As module:

```javascript
import { draggable } from 'draggins';
```

Then:

```javascript
draggable('.draggable');
```

You can use it easily with [Svelte](https://svelte.dev/):

```html

import { draggable } from 'draggins';
// discard return value as svelte expects its own api:
const isDraggable = (el) => void draggable(el);

I'm draggable

```

### More examples:

```javascript
const dragApi = draggable('.draggable', {
onDragStart: (position) => console.log(position),
onDragEnd: (position) => console.log(position),
});
document.getElementById('toggle').addEventListener('click', (e) => {
dragApi.setDraggableState(e.target.checked);
});
```

Docs:

```typescript
/**
* Make things draggable
* @param element can be a range of different inputs, see https://github.com/CompactJS/uea
* @param options draggable options
* @returns returns api
*/
function draggable(
element: string | HTMLElement | HTMLElement[] | HTMLCollection | NodeList,
options?: DraggableOptions
): DraggableAPI;

interface DraggableAPI {
/**
* disable / enable dragging
* @param state draggable
*/
setDraggableState(state: boolean): void;
}

interface DraggableOptions {
/**
* limit dragging to a boundary box
* set it to 'null' to disable
* defaults to window width/height
*/
limit?: { x: { min: number; max: number }; y: { min: number; max: number } };
/**
* stop dragging when mouse is out of boundaries
* @default false
*/
cancelWhenOutOfBoundary?: boolean;
/**
* draggins by default changes z-index to 99
* @default false
*/
dontTouchStyles?: boolean;

/**
* Run when dragging has started
*/
onDragStart?: (position: { x: number; y: number }) => void;

/**
* Run when dragging has ended
*/
onDragEnd?: (position: { x: number; y: number }) => void;
}
```

### Commit messages

This project uses semantic-release for automated release versions. So commits in this project follow the [Conventional Commits](https://www.conventionalcommits.org/en/v1.0.0-beta.2/) guidelines. I recommend using [commitizen](https://github.com/commitizen/cz-cli) for automated commit messages.
